本文档旨在介绍圆锥破方案,其原理、应用场景及具体实施步骤。圆锥破方案是一种常见的解决问题的方法,特别适用于需要将一个复杂的问题分解为多个简化的子问题进行解决的情况。
圆锥破方案基于分治思想,将一个复杂的问题分解为多个相对简单的子问题,并通过适当的方法将子问题的解合并为原问题的解。该方法的核心思想是将大问题变成小问题,再将小问题的解合并得到大问题的解。
圆锥破方案适用于多种问题解决场景,特别适用于以下情况:
排序问题
:当需要对一个大规模数据进行排序时,可以使用圆锥破方案将数据分解为多个子数组进行排序,最后再进行合并排序得到整体有序的数组。
搜索问题
:当需要在一个庞大的搜索空间中查找特定的目标时,可以使用圆锥破方案将搜索范围划分为多个较小的子范围,并在每个子范围中进行搜索操作,最后合并子范围中的搜索结果得到最终的目标。
图算法问题
:当解决图算法相关问题时,可以使用圆锥破方案将图分解为多个子图,并在每个子图上执行算法操作,最后将子图的结果合并为整个图的解。
以下是圆锥破方案的具体实施步骤:
问题分解
:将大问题分解为多个相对简单的子问题。根据问题的特性与实际需求,合理划分子问题的规模和 ...


雷达卡




京公网安备 11010802022788号







